Securing Your BMS: Best Practices for Digital Safety
Protecting your building 's Management System (BMS) is vitally important in today's networked landscape. Adopting robust protection protocols is not simply optional. Start by frequently reviewing firmware and programs to fix read more potential vulnerabilities. Restrict access by utilizing strong authentication and two-factor verification . Additionally, segment your infrastructure to prevent malicious access and establish specific incident plans to manage any breaches . Finally, perform periodic security reviews to detect and correct any weaknesses before they can be abused by hackers and malicious actors.

Beyond Passwords: Advanced BMS Cybersecurity Strategies
The reliance on traditional passwords for Building Management System (BMS) security is ever more inadequate in today's sophisticated threat landscape. Modern BMS cybersecurity methods must extend far outside this single layer. A strong defense requires a layered approach, encompassing various critical elements. These include utilizing multi-factor approval, periodically conducting security assessments, and proactively observing network activity. Furthermore, segmenting the BMS infrastructure from business IT systems is crucial to prevent lateral movement after a breach. Finally, continuous employee education on cybersecurity best procedures is vital to mitigate the danger of operator error.
- Implement Multi-Factor Authentication
- Conduct Periodic Risk Assessments
- Monitor Network Traffic
- Partition the BMS Infrastructure
- Provide Sustained Personnel Training
